Before You Delete Your Yahoo Email Account: Five Things to Do First

Deleting a Yahoo account is permanent. Once the grace period ends, emails, contacts and associated data disappear. Yahoo cannot restore them. You cannot restore them. So before you hit that terminate button, spend 20 minutes on these five steps.

1
Back up your emails. Go to your Yahoo Account Info page, select Privacy Controls, then Manage your information, then Download and view your Yahoo data. Tick the boxes for email, contacts and any other data you want to keep. Yahoo emails you a download link when the archive is ready. This can take a few hours for large mailboxes.
2
Cancel active subscriptions. Yahoo will not let you delete an account that has active paid subscriptions or outstanding balances. Go to your account’s Subscriptions page and cancel everything first. Paid terms need to end at least 90 days before Yahoo permits deletion.
3
Update accounts that use Yahoo as a login or recovery email. If you signed into other apps or websites using your Yahoo email address or if you used it as a password recovery email for other accounts, update those now. After deletion, you will lose access to any service tied to this address.
4
Tell your contacts you are leaving. Send a final email to anyone important with your new email address before you go. Once the account is deleted, the sender gets a bounce-back when they email your old Yahoo address.
5
Back up Flickr photos separately. If you used your Yahoo ID on Flickr, download your photos before deleting. Yahoo ties your Flickr account and all photos to your Yahoo ID and deletes them along with it.

How to Delete Yahoo Email Account Step by Step

Once you finish the preparation, learning how to delete yahoo email account access takes about two minutes. Follow the steps below carefully.

1
Go to the Yahoo account termination page. The direct URL is login.yahoo.com/account/delete-user. You can also review Yahoo’s official account deletion help page for the latest details. You can also find it by searching “Yahoo account termination page” in Google make sure you land on the official Yahoo domain.
2
Sign in to your Yahoo account. Use your Yahoo email address and password. If you have forgotten your password, recover it at recovery.yahoo.com before attempting deletion.
3
Read the information page. Yahoo shows you a list of everything you will lose access to. Read it. Then click “Continue to delete my account.”
4
Re-enter your email address to confirm. Type your full Yahoo email address into the confirmation field. This is a deliberate step to prevent accidental deletion.
5
Click “Yes, terminate this account.” Yahoo confirms that your account has been deactivated. The 30-day grace period begins immediately. Do not sign back in during this period if you want permanent deletion to proceed.

Deleting on mobile

The process is identical on mobile. Open your browser (not the Yahoo Mail app), navigate to login.yahoo.com/account/delete-user, sign in and follow the same steps. The Yahoo Mail app itself does not have a delete account option you must go through the browser.

How Long Does It Take to Delete a Yahoo Email Account?

Yahoo does not delete accounts instantly. It deactivates them first and then permanently deletes after a waiting period. This is a deliberate security measure if someone else requested deletion of your account without your knowledge, you have time to reverse it.

Region Grace Period
Most countries (default) 30 days
Australia and New Zealand 90 days
Brazil, Hong Kong, Taiwan and India 180 days

During the grace period, Yahoo deactivates your account. You cannot send or receive emails. But you can still cancel the deletion by signing back in Yahoo will reactivate the account immediately. Once the grace period ends, deletion becomes permanent and Yahoo starts purging your data from its servers.

What You Lose When the Account Is Gone

This is the part most people underestimate. It is not just your inbox.

All emails, folders and attachments. Everything in your inbox, sent items, drafts and custom folders is permanently deleted. Yahoo cannot retrieve them after the grace period.
Your Yahoo contacts list. All saved contacts are deleted with the account.
Yahoo Calendar events and data. Any calendar entries tied to the Yahoo account are gone.
Flickr account and all photos. If your Yahoo ID is tied to a Flickr account, those photos are deleted too. Back them up before proceeding.
Yahoo Finance portfolios and Fantasy Sports teams. Yahoo wipes any personalized data across its services along with the account.
Access to any app or service you signed into using Yahoo. If you used “Sign in with Yahoo” on a third-party service, you will lose that login method.

Can You Change Your Mind?

Yes but only during the grace period. Sign back into your Yahoo account at yahoo.com at any point during the 30-day window (or the 90-day or 180-day window depending on your region). Yahoo immediately reactivates the account and cancels the deletion. Your emails and data will still be there. After the grace period ends, that option is gone. Trying to log in returns a “Yahoo account not found” message. Yahoo Support cannot restore the account. The data is permanently deleted from Yahoo’s servers.

The Username Recycling Risk

This is the part most deletion guides skip. It matters. After your account is permanently deleted, Yahoo may eventually release your old email address and allow someone else to claim it. This new owner would not have access to your old emails those are gone but they would receive any future emails sent to that address. Think about what that means. Any service, contact or website that has your old Yahoo address on file could send sensitive information password reset links, financial statements, personal correspondence to a stranger who now owns that address. It is a real risk if you forget to update your email address on every service that has it.

Before you delete, audit every account that has your Yahoo address

Search your Yahoo inbox for the word “welcome” or “confirm” to surface every service you ever signed up for with that address. Update each one to your new email before deleting. This takes longer than the deletion itself but it is the most important step.

Not Ready to Delete Your Yahoo Email Account? Do This Instead

Before you finalize how to delete yahoo email account permanently, consider this: if the reason you want to delete is a cluttered, overwhelmed inbox rather than a genuine desire to close the account, try these options first.

🔕

Stop Checking It

Simply stop logging in. Yahoo marks accounts as inactive after 12 months with no sign-in and permanently deletes the mailbox. No action required from you.

📥

Forward to a New Account

Set up email forwarding in Yahoo Mail settings so all incoming emails automatically go to your new email address. You can then stop checking Yahoo while still receiving emails.

🧹

Clean the Inbox

Use Yahoo Mail’s built-in filter and block tools to unsubscribe from mailing lists and block senders. A clean inbox is often less disruptive than managing a full account migration.

📤

Export and Archive

Download your full email archive and keep it locally. Then let the account go dormant. Your emails are preserved without active use of the account.

Frequently Asked Questions

What happens to emails sent to my Yahoo address after I delete the account?

During the grace period, emails sent to your address are rejected senders receive a bounce notification. After the account is permanently deleted, the same thing happens until Yahoo potentially reassigns the address to a new user. At that point, emails sent to the old address go to the new owner’s inbox.

Can I delete my Yahoo Mail but keep other Yahoo services?

No. Your Yahoo ID is a single account that covers all Yahoo services Mail, Finance, Fantasy Sports, Flickr and everything else. Deleting the account removes access to all of them. There is no option to delete only the email component while keeping other services active.

What if I forget my Yahoo password and cannot log in to delete the account?

You need to recover your account first. Go to recovery.yahoo.com and follow the account recovery process using your recovery phone number or recovery email address. Once you regain access, proceed with the deletion steps. If you cannot recover the account, Yahoo Support may be able to help verify your identity and close the account.

Does deleting Yahoo Mail affect my Yahoo Finance or Fantasy Sports data?

Yes. All data across all Yahoo services tied to your Yahoo ID is deleted. Yahoo removes your Finance portfolios, Fantasy Sports teams, News preferences and any other personalized data across its services once it permanently deletes the account.

Can I create a new Yahoo account with the same email address after deleting?

No, not immediately. After deletion, Yahoo may eventually release the address for reuse by another person, but you cannot reclaim it yourself. If you think you might want to return to Yahoo Mail, it is better to leave the account dormant rather than deleting it.

What happens if I accidentally signed in during the grace period?

Signing in during the grace period cancels the deletion and reactivates the account. This is deliberate Yahoo treats any sign-in as a signal that you want to keep the account. If you want to proceed with deletion, you will need to go back to the termination page and restart the process.
